Carlson (1906-68), an American patent attorney, began researching ways to make the transcription process more efficient by machine. In 1938, he succeeded in giving a static charge to a layer of sulfur molten on a zinc plate by frictional charging, and developing this with ruthenium powder (a type of electroscopic powder) to obtain a photographic image. He invented the basic principle of today's electrophotography and obtained a patent (1940). *Some of the terminology explanations that refer to "plain paper copy" are listed below.
